php - yii2的这个搜索条件为什么SQL语句读不到?
怪我咯
怪我咯 2017-04-11 09:49:47
0
2
351

如图所示,我的搜索条件是我查手册查到的,好像没错吧》?

而且,我试了,即使

$seamodel=News::find()->joinWith('cat')->where(['like', 'xname', 'tester'] );

也在SQL里读不到关键字,而且,不知道为啥,我看那个qp0咋这么眼熟呢,我好多次报错好像都看得见这玩意儿,啥啊这个

有高人指点下吗?谢谢你

怪我咯
怪我咯

走同样的路,发现不同的人生

모든 응답(2)
PHPzhong

qp0是参数的占位符。 这些是在执行查询时由静态值替换。 你的问题是where(['like','xname',$key]),第三个直接写你的参数就是。

PHPzhong

select * from table where name like '%test%' 才是正确的语法

최신 다운로드
더>
웹 효과
웹사이트 소스 코드
웹사이트 자료
프론트엔드 템플릿
회사 소개 부인 성명 Sitemap
PHP 중국어 웹사이트:공공복지 온라인 PHP 교육,PHP 학습자의 빠른 성장을 도와주세요!